Emperor's Requiem: The Echoes of Elysium
In the heart of the celestial realm, where the suns danced and the stars whispered secrets of old, there lived two emperors, each the master of a realm where the laws of the heavens were their dominion. The Emperor of Elysium, known as Zephyr, ruled over a paradise of eternal spring, where the air was sweet with the scent of blooming flowers and the laughter of the eternal youth. Opposite him, in the icy expanse of the North Pole, was the Emperor of Frigus, known as Boreas, whose domain was a land of eternal winter, where the winds howled and the snowflakes fell like a white shroud over the land.
Their paths crossed once, when the stars aligned in a rare celestial dance. It was at this moment that the love between Zephyr and Boreas was kindled, a love that was forbidden by the cosmic laws that bound their realms. Yet, as the winds of fate carried them together, their hearts knew no bounds, and their souls were bound in an eternal embrace.
However, their love was not to be. The gods, who watched over the balance of the cosmos, could not allow such a union to stand. In a moment of divine wrath, the Emperor of Elysium was stripped of his powers, his realm collapsing into a realm of darkness and despair. Boreas, in his sorrow, could not bear to see his beloved suffer, and in a tragic act of self-sacrifice, he too was stripped of his powers, his realm becoming a land of perpetual ice and desolation.
The realm of Elysium, now a shadow of its former glory, was left to wander the void, seeking a place to rest. And so it was that the realm of Elysium became a wanderer, a soul lost in the vastness of the cosmos, its people longing for the return of their emperor, for the warmth of the sun, and the end of the eternal night.
Years passed, and the realm of Elysium drifted ever closer to the realm of Frigus. The people of Elysium, weary of their eternal wandering, longed for a way to restore their emperor's power and return to their former home. Among them was a young sorceress named Lysara, whose heart was filled with the dreams of her ancestors and the whispers of the stars.
Lysara had been chosen by the ancient spirits of Elysium to find a way to restore their emperor's power and bring peace to their land. She had spent her youth learning the ways of the sorcerers, mastering the arts of the arcane and the celestial. With her knowledge and her heart full of purpose, she set out on a perilous journey to the realm of Frigus, seeking the wisdom of the ancient runes and the aid of the forgotten gods.
Upon her arrival, Lysara was met with the harsh reality of the realm of Frigus. The people were cold and distant, their hearts hardened by the endless winter. But amidst the ice and despair, she found an ally in a young warrior named Aelion, whose own heart had been touched by the warmth of the sun in his childhood.
Aelion had been born in the realm of Elysium but had been separated from his people during the great collapse. His soul had been marked by the warmth of his lost home, and he too felt the pull of the celestial forces that sought to restore balance.
Together, Lysara and Aelion embarked on a quest to uncover the secrets of the ancient runes, which were said to hold the power to restore the emperors and their realms. Their journey was fraught with danger, as they faced the wrath of the frozen gods and the betrayal of those who sought to use them for their own gain.
As they delved deeper into the mysteries of the cosmos, Lysara and Aelion discovered that the key to their success lay not in the runes, but in the love that had once bound the emperors of Elysium and Frigus. It was through the power of their love, now a force of the cosmos itself, that they could restore the emperors and their realms.
In a climactic battle against the frozen gods, Lysara and Aelion called upon the power of the emperors' love, and the realm of Elysium began to glow with the light of returning sun. The realm of Frigus, too, was touched by the warmth, and the ice began to melt, revealing a path back to the realm of Elysium.
The Emperor of Elysium, now restored to his former glory, and the Emperor of Frigus, whose powers had been restored by the love that once bound them, stood together, united in their quest for peace and the restoration of their realms.
The realm of Elysium, once a wanderer in the void, found its place in the cosmos once more, and the realm of Frigus was transformed into a land of eternal spring, where the winds carried the laughter of the eternal youth.
And so, the emperors of Elysium and Frigus, their love having transcended the boundaries of their realms, brought balance back to the cosmos. Lysara and Aelion, the champions of love, were forever etched into the annals of the stars, their story a testament to the enduring power of love and the boundless potential of the human heart.
